数据库中0什么叫查询

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    在数据库中,查询是指通过使用结构化查询语言(SQL)来检索数据的过程。查询允许用户从数据库中选择特定的数据,并根据特定的条件进行筛选和排序。以下是关于数据库查询的一些重要信息:

    1. 查询的基本语法:查询语句通常使用SELECT语句来执行。SELECT语句用于从一个或多个表中选择特定的列,并返回满足特定条件的行。例如,以下是一个简单的SELECT语句的示例:SELECT 列名 FROM 表名 WHERE 条件;

    2. 查询的条件:查询通常使用WHERE子句来指定特定的条件,以过滤返回的结果。条件可以基于比较运算符(如等于、大于、小于等)、逻辑运算符(如AND、OR)以及通配符(如LIKE)来定义。例如,以下是一个带有条件的SELECT语句的示例:SELECT 列名 FROM 表名 WHERE 列名 = 值;

    3. 查询的结果:查询的结果是满足条件的行组成的结果集。结果集可以包含一个或多个列,具体取决于查询语句中选择的列。结果集可以按照指定的顺序进行排序,并且可以使用LIMIT子句来限制返回的行数。例如,以下是一个带有排序和限制的SELECT语句的示例:SELECT 列名 FROM 表名 WHERE 条件 ORDER BY 列名 ASC LIMIT 数量;

    4. 查询的连接:在某些情况下,查询可能需要从多个表中检索数据,并将它们合并到一个结果集中。为此,可以使用连接操作来实现。连接可以根据共享的列值将两个或多个表中的行相关联。常见的连接类型包括内连接、外连接和交叉连接。例如,以下是一个使用内连接的SELECT语句的示例:SELECT 列名 FROM 表名1 INNER JOIN 表名2 ON 表名1.列名 = 表名2.列名;

    5. 查询的优化:对于大型数据库和复杂查询,查询的性能可能成为一个问题。为了提高查询的执行效率,可以采取一些优化措施。例如,可以创建索引来加快查询的速度,可以使用合适的数据类型来减少存储空间的占用,可以避免使用不必要的子查询等。此外,还可以使用数据库管理系统提供的性能调优工具来分析和优化查询的执行计划。

    总之,查询是数据库中重要的操作之一,它允许用户从数据库中检索所需的数据,并根据特定的条件对数据进行筛选和排序。掌握查询的基本语法和技巧可以帮助用户更有效地利用数据库中的数据。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在数据库中,0是指查询的结果为空。当我们使用SQL语句进行查询时,数据库会返回满足查询条件的结果集,如果结果集为空,则表示查询结果为0。

    数据库查询是通过SELECT语句来实现的,我们可以使用WHERE子句来添加查询条件,从而获取满足条件的数据。当我们执行查询语句后,数据库会在数据表中搜索匹配的记录,并将结果返回给我们。

    如果查询条件不满足任何记录,则查询结果为0。这意味着数据库中没有满足条件的记录,即查询结果为空。这可能是因为查询条件过于严格,或者数据表中没有符合条件的记录。

    为了更好地理解,让我们以一个示例来说明。假设我们有一个名为"students"的数据表,其中包含学生的信息,如姓名、年龄和成绩等。我们想要查询成绩大于90分的学生。我们可以使用以下SQL语句进行查询:

    SELECT * FROM students WHERE score > 90;

    如果数据库中没有任何学生的成绩大于90分,则查询结果将为空,即返回0条记录。

    在实际应用中,我们通常会根据查询结果进行进一步的处理,例如进行数据分析、生成报表等。因此,了解查询结果是否为空对于我们处理数据非常重要。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在数据库中,查询是指根据指定的条件从数据库中检索数据的过程。查询是数据库最常用的操作之一,通过查询可以获取所需的数据,从而进行数据分析、数据处理和数据展示等操作。数据库查询可以根据不同的需求进行灵活的定制,可以根据特定的条件过滤数据,进行排序、聚合和计算等操作,从而满足用户的具体需求。

    下面将从方法和操作流程两个方面来讲解数据库查询的基本知识。

    一、查询方法

    1. SQL查询语句
      SQL(Structured Query Language)是一种用于管理和操作关系型数据库的标准化语言。在进行数据库查询时,可以使用SQL语句来实现。常用的SQL查询语句包括SELECT、FROM、WHERE、GROUP BY、ORDER BY等。
    • SELECT:用于选择要查询的列。
    • FROM:指定要查询的数据表。
    • WHERE:用于指定查询条件,从而过滤数据。
    • GROUP BY:用于对查询结果进行分组。
    • ORDER BY:用于对查询结果进行排序。
    1. 查询工具
      除了使用SQL语句进行查询外,还可以使用各种数据库管理工具来进行查询操作。常见的数据库管理工具包括MySQL Workbench、Navicat、SQL Server Management Studio等。这些工具提供了图形化界面和丰富的功能,使查询操作更加直观和方便。

    二、查询操作流程

    1. 确定查询目标
      在进行数据库查询之前,首先需要明确查询的目标。即确定需要获取哪些数据,以及对这些数据有什么样的要求。这样可以帮助我们更好地构建查询语句和选择适当的查询工具。

    2. 编写查询语句
      根据查询目标,使用SQL语句编写查询语句。根据具体需求,可以选择使用不同的查询关键字和条件来构建查询语句。在编写查询语句时,需要注意语法的正确性和逻辑的合理性。

    3. 执行查询语句
      将编写好的查询语句传递给数据库管理系统,执行查询操作。数据库管理系统会根据查询语句中的条件和要求,从数据库中检索满足条件的数据,并返回查询结果。

    4. 查看查询结果
      查询结果可以以表格、列表或其他形式呈现。可以通过查询工具提供的界面来查看查询结果,也可以将查询结果导出到文件中进行进一步处理和分析。

    5. 优化查询性能
      在进行大规模数据查询时,为了提高查询效率,可以采取一些优化措施。例如,可以创建合适的索引,优化查询语句的结构,避免全表扫描等。这些优化措施可以减少查询时间,提高数据库的响应速度。

    总结:
    数据库查询是从数据库中检索所需数据的过程。通过使用SQL语句和查询工具,可以根据需要定制查询条件和要求。查询操作的流程包括确定查询目标、编写查询语句、执行查询语句、查看查询结果和优化查询性能。掌握数据库查询的方法和操作流程,可以更好地利用数据库中的数据,满足不同的需求。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部